Result pattern or throwing exceptions? Wolverine says “neither”
Read OriginalThis article discusses error handling approaches in .NET development, comparing traditional exception throwing and the Result<T> pattern. It introduces Wolverine's middleware-based approach that uses attributes like [Entity(Required = true)] and FluentValidation to handle common errors (404s, 400s) without exceptions or Result wrappers. The framework also supports retries and dead-lettering for genuine failures, promoting cleaner endpoint code and automatic OpenAPI metadata generation.
